This Friday sees the film premiere of Bollywood movie ‘Don’t Stop Dreaming’ , filmed in Birmingham and premiered in Wolverhampton.  | | Richard Blackwood |
The film directed by Aditya Raj Kapoor is set in the heart of Birmingham and charts the rise of an multicultural urban music band. Brought together and managed by Gabby, a feisty female vocalist, the group of misfits come together to create a musical vibe fusing the east with the west. With recognised Bollywood legend Rishi Kapoor taking one of the leading roles the impressive cast line up also features stars such as Sunil Shetty and Richard Blackwood as well as Eastenders actress Michelle Collins. The Ramada Park Hall in Wolverhampton is hosting the premiere and will be welcoming the finest names in the Bollywood film industry and are expecting to see Rishi Kapoor, Sunil Shetty as well as his sister Shilpa Shetty, John Abraham and British actor and comedian Richard Blackwood who also stars in the film. Don't Stop Dreaming is due for release in March 2007. |
